Output 6a3620e74a7dfe74873971d4f38b9e91d1ab75628f12754f3139da93ba2d3053:0

value
10355317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 359a4b97fcd955312efa88081c32da540414e69e OP_EQUAL
address
MCnatDpDU79WT3GUfe2EU1AwFtVdGyhjRo
transaction
6a3620e74a7dfe74873971d4f38b9e91d1ab75628f12754f3139da93ba2d3053
spent
true